How to Make Chicken Casserole with Rice - A Step-by-Step Guide

Chicken casserole with rice is a comforting and satisfying dish that is perfect for a family dinner or a casual gathering with friends. This hearty casserole features tender pieces of chicken, fluffy rice, and a creamy, flavorful sauce all baked together for a delicious one-dish meal. It is easy to prepare, can be made ahead of time, and is a great way to use up leftover chicken or rice.

Ingredients

  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 4 cups milk
  • 6 ounces Muenster cheese, or more to taste, cubed
  • 4 ounces Cheddar cheese, cubed
  • 2 cups cooked white rice
  • 2 cooked chicken breasts, chopped
  • 2 cups seasoned bread crumbs
  • ½ cup melted butter

Information

  • Prep Time: 30 mins
  • Cook Time: 40 mins
  • Additional Time: 5 mins
  • Total Time: 1 hr 15 mins
  • Servings: 10
  • Yield: 1 9x13-inch casserole

  • Combine flour, salt, and pepper in a large saucepan; slowly whisk in milk. Cook over medium heat until thick and bubbly, 5 to 10 minutes. Continue cooking for 2 more minutes. Remove from heat and add Muenster and Cheddar cheeses. Let sit for a few minutes and then stir until cheeses have melted.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Stir cooked rice and cooked chicken into the cheese sauce and pour into a 9x13-inch casserole dish.
  • Mix bread crumbs and melted butter together in a small bowl. Spoon over the top of the casserole.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until bubbling and heated through, about 30 minutes.
